Sen. Rand Paul of Kentucky has introduced a bill (S.3853) that would repeal vaccine manufacturers’ liability shield, empowering injured people to pursue civil action against vaccine manufacturers for vaccine-related injuries and deaths for the first time since 1986.
IN 1986, Americans' Seventh Amendment right to a trial by jury for injuries was repealed to benefit one product: vaccines. Vaccines are the only product to have this sweeping legal protection.
Paul’s bill is the companion bill to Rep. Paul Gosar’s bill in the House, “End the Vaccine Carve Out Act” HR 4668.
Repealing our right to sue eliminated the single most powerful incentive manufacturers have to make safe products.
Since the Vaccine Adverse Event Reporting System (VAERS) was created in 1990 more than 2.7 million adverse events have been reported to the CDC. A CDC study found that only 1% of vaccine injuries are reported.

Beginning with the National Childhood Vaccine Injury Act of 1986, the vaccine cartel has steadily eroded our right to legal redress for those injured by vaccines. The “vaccine court” was created to replace our former right to go to court rooted in centuries of American and English law and has proven to be a complete sham.
The destruction of our rights advanced with the Public Readiness and Emergency Preparedness Act (PREP) Act in 2004 and the Countermeasures Injury Compensation Program, which erodes our rights to sue in a far more complete way than in the vaccine court.
